九九之家 - 操作系统光盘下载网站!

当前位置: 首页  >  教程资讯 oracle 日志 系统日志,基于Oracle日志与系统日志的深度分析与故障排查策略

oracle 日志 系统日志,基于Oracle日志与系统日志的深度分析与故障排查策略

时间:2024-12-24 来源:网络 人气:

你有没有想过,当你打开电脑,Oracle数据库在你的电脑里默默无闻地工作,它就像一位超级英雄,守护着你的数据安全。而它的日志系统,就像是这位超级英雄的日记本,记录着它的点点滴滴。今天,就让我带你一起揭开Oracle日志和系统日志的神秘面纱,看看它们是如何守护你的数据的。

日志,你的数据守护神

想象你正在写一篇重要的论文,突然电脑崩溃了,你的心血付诸东流。这时,你会多么希望有一份备份,记录下你之前的所有工作。Oracle数据库的日志系统,就是这样的存在。它记录下数据库的所有操作,无论是插入、删除还是更新,就像一位忠实的记录员,时刻守护着你的数据。

Oracle日志,数据安全的守护者

Oracle数据库的日志系统主要由两部分组成:重做日志(Redo Log)和归档日志(Archive Log)。

1. 重做日志

重做日志就像是数据库的“记忆”,记录下所有对数据库的更改。当你对数据库进行操作时,这些操作首先会被记录在重做日志中。如果数据库出现故障,Oracle会根据重做日志来恢复数据,确保数据的一致性和完整性。

2. 归档日志

归档日志是重做日志的备份,它将重做日志中的数据复制到另一个位置。这样做的好处是,即使重做日志被覆盖,归档日志仍然可以用来恢复数据。归档日志对于数据库的备份和恢复至关重要。

系统日志,数据库的“健康报告”

Oracle数据库的系统日志,就像是数据库的“健康报告”,记录着数据库的运行状态和性能指标。通过分析系统日志,我们可以了解数据库的运行情况,及时发现并解决问题。

1. 警告日志

警告日志记录着数据库运行过程中出现的警告信息。这些信息可能包括错误、警告或者性能问题。通过分析警告日志,我们可以了解数据库的运行状态,及时发现并解决问题。

2. 错误日志

错误日志记录着数据库运行过程中出现的错误信息。这些信息对于数据库的故障排除至关重要。通过分析错误日志,我们可以找到问题的根源,并采取相应的措施。

如何查看Oracle日志和系统日志

那么,如何查看Oracle日志和系统日志呢?

1. Oracle日志

Oracle日志通常存储在数据库的ORACLE_HOME目录下。你可以使用以下命令查看Oracle日志:

cd ORACLE_HOME/diag/rdbms/your_dbname/your_dbname

在这个目录下,你可以找到各种日志文件,如alert.log、trace.log等。

2. 系统日志

系统日志通常存储在操作系统的日志目录下。你可以使用以下命令查看系统日志:

cd /var/log/oracle

在这个目录下,你可以找到各种系统日志文件,如oracledb.log、oracledb.err等。

Oracle日志和系统日志是数据库运行的重要保障。通过分析这些日志,我们可以了解数据库的运行状态,及时发现并解决问题。所以,不要小看了这些日志,它们可是数据库的“守护神”哦!


作者 小编

教程资讯

教程资讯排行

系统教程

主题下载